WebThe typical metal roof should have very little overhang that drips along the edges. It is important for the overhang to drip 2 to 4 inches. This is to ensure the water does not sit and go under the roof. Any excess water will go down the overhang drip. This will protect the roofing and wood under. WebUnderneath the basics, flat roofs are usually constructed with a ceiling, nailed to joists which support a deck (usually wood in residential construction), a vapor barrier, insulation and a roof board. From there, the flat roof system you choose will determine the materials you apply. Consider geography, budget and use for the roof to determine ... Breaking up winds. High winds have been known to cause vortices that … dates for 2023 edinburgh tattooWebRoof trusses should be 24” apart, on center. Trusses are allowed to be closer together, at either 12” or 16” on center, but building codes allow for 24” on center spacing without using heavier duty fasteners for truss to wall connections. If you live in a hurricane-prone area, you might consider moving your trusses to 16” on center. biztools pro download free
